This week on the Behind the Headlines Radio Roundtable, a discussion about the City of Memphis' unfunded pension liability.

Shea Flinn and Jim Strickland of the Memphis City Council, Thomas Malone of the Memphis Fire Fighters Union, Mike Williams of the Memphis Police Association, and Bill Dries of the Memphis Daily News join host Eric Barnes, publisher of the Memphis Daily News, for a discussion about public health and safety ramifications of Memphis' unfunded pension liability.
